The Therapeutic Effects of Gardening
Gardening offers numerous physical and mental health benefits for seniors, making it an excellent hobby for promoting overall wellness.
Physical Benefits of Gardening
Gardening involves a variety of movements that improve:
- Strength: Digging, planting, and weeding build muscle.
- Flexibility: Bending and stretching increase flexibility.
- Cardiovascular Health: Physical activity in the garden can elevate heart rate.
Mental Health Advantages
Gardening can also enhance mental well-being by:
- Reducing Stress: Engaging with nature promotes relaxation.
- Providing Purpose: Caring for plants can instill a sense of accomplishment.
- Encouraging Mindfulness: Being in the moment while gardening can improve emotional health.
Getting Started with Gardening
Consider these tips to start a gardening journey:
- Choose raised beds or containers to minimize bending.
- Start with easy-to-grow plants and herbs.
- Incorporate gardening into your daily routine for consistency.
